Eco-friendly furniture brands have been working to reduce their environmental impact for a long time. They have used more sustainable materials, reduced shipping emission, and removed harmful fire retardants from their products. Certain companies have introduced buyback programs in order to encourage reuse and repair of their products. Sabai sofas, for example, use recycled boxes as packaging bags, a reusable one made of produce bags carbon offsets for shipping, and zero waste production.
Another alternative for those looking for a green sofa is the brand CouchHaus. Their ethos is centered around sustainability and they strive to design beautiful eco-friendly sofas, while maintaining the highest quality of quality and design. They make use of a variety of sustainable materials including Chilean Pine Wood and natural fiber blends. They also use a patented glueing method that is water-based and formaldehyde-free. Their environmentally friendly furniture collection includes a variety of large and smaller straight and corner couches, as well as cuddle seats and footstools.
